"College algebra" is usually taken by people who haven't had algebra, geometry and trigonometry classes in middle or high school. If you had all those classes, many colleges allow you to enroll in calculus as a freshman (sometimes you have to take a placement test), or you can even skip some of the calculus sequence with AP credit.
College algebra isn't something that a lot of math, science and engineering majors take, especially if they're toward the top of the class and haven't taken the easy road in their high school course selections.
